Question 822446: Egbert invested $5,000 for one year, part at 9% annual interest and the rest at 12% annual interest. The interest at 9% earned $198 more than the interest from the investment at 12%. How much was invested at 9%?
You can put this solution on YOUR website! Part I 9.00% per annum ------------- Amount invested =x
Part II 12.00% per annum ------------ Amount invested = y
5000
Interest----- 198.00
Part I 9.00% per annum ---x
Part II 12.00% per annum ---y
Total investment
x + y= 5000 -------------1
Interest on both investments
9.00% x + -12.00% y= 198
Multiply by 100
9 x + -12 y= 19800.00 --------2
Multiply (1) by -9
we get
-9 x -9 y= -45000.00
Add this to (2)
0 x -21 y= -25200
divide by -21
y = 1200
x= 5000-1200
=3800 at 9%
